Lash Legend & Jakara Jackson Triumph Over Dani Palmer & Tatum Paxley
Could it have been the birth of an unexpected yet victorious alliance between Dani Palmer and Tatum Paxley in the WWE arena? It appears that any potential for that was thwarted by Paxley herself.
Even after a synchronized pre-match stance and a powerful initiation into the fight with a double standing moonsault on Jackson, the solidarity cracked. Paxley turned her back on Palmer at a critical juncture, invoking a past grudge and leaving her to the mercy of their opponents. Following this betrayal, Legend and Jackson seized the opportunity to bring down Palmer with a coordinated move, with Jackson securing the pinfall victory.
Bronco Nima & Lucien Price Overpower Tyriek Igwe & Tyson Dupont
The collaboration with SCRYPTS continues to bear fruit for Bronco Nima and Lucien Price as they showcased raw power to overcome the formidable duo of Tyriek Igwe and Tyson Dupont.
Despite Igwe and Dupont coming dangerously close to clinching their maiden victory – thanks to a relentless assault by Dupont that echoed his shot put prowess – it wasn’t to be their day. Nima took advantage of a distracted referee to launch a low blow on Igwe, setting the stage for Price to execute a devastating double-team slam on Dupont for the win.
Tyler Bate Outclasses Charlie Dempsey in a Pivotal NXT Global Heritage Invitational Group A Match
In a match of significant implications in the NXT Global Heritage Invitational Group A standings, Tyler Bate squared off against Charlie Dempsey, each aiming for the vital two points to bolster their positions in the tournament.
The NXT Arena echoed with enthusiastic chants supporting Bate as he locked horns with Dempsey. The initial phase saw a showcase of mat-wrestling expertise from both competitors. Dempsey gained a considerable advantage with a combination of crippling submission moves and fierce chops, threatening to ground Bate completely.
Yet, showcasing resilience and determination, Bate turned the tables with a dizzying airplane spin, leaving Dempsey bewildered. Seizing the moment, Bate secured a clever rollup, clinching the win and the coveted two points in the tournament standings.
